Being prepared for an emergency makes all the difference in how you respond to one. In this video, Dave Dalton share tips to make the journey smoother, including remembering to check vaccination requirements to enter the country

Dave also shares some good news and says expats can find English-speaking options, with private and public hospitals offering 24-hour emergency services. And there’s more: did you know that there can be different emergency numbers in different cities? You may want to take note of that!
